La empresa se especializa en la construcción y operación de proyectos de energía solar. Se centran en ofrecer soluciones integrales para la energía solar, incluyendo la ingeniería, adquisición y construcción (EPC) de instalaciones solares.

Sus fuentes de ingresos provienen principalmente de contratos de construcción de proyectos solares y servicios relacionados, así como de la operación y mantenimiento de instalaciones solares.

Locations & Geography

Además de su sede en San Diego, SOLV Energy opera en varios estados de EE. UU., incluyendo California, Texas, Nevada y Arizona, donde han desarrollado numerosos proyectos de energía solar.

Job Description

As a key member of the Environmental team, you will oversee the compliance of the sites assigned to the position. This includes complying with the environmental permits, civil engineering plans, and SOLV Energy National Environmental Compliance Program for utility-scale solar projects. This position requires frequent site visits to ensure adherence to the regulatory standards and best practices. In addition, strong writing and computer skills are desired. The ideal candidate will be based in the West region with access to an airport.

Key Position Responsibilities and Duties

  • Performs onsite compliance inspection every four (4) to eight (8) weeks depending on the season and issues occurring at the project.
  • Clearly communicate environmental compliance requirements to field team:
    • Project specific Stormwater Pollution Prevention Plan (SWPPP) requirements
    • State specific NPDES permit requirements.
    • SOLV Energy’s National Environmental Compliance Program
    • Owner contract requirements.
  • Ensure ongoing project compliance by:
    • Oversee timely inspections, corrective actions, and repairs.
    • Maintaining and updating SWPPP Binder.
    • Verifying proper installation, maintenance, and repairs of the Best Management Practices (BMPs) according to state regulations.
  • Identify and recommend proactive corrective actions for erosion, sediment, and permit compliance in areas such as:
    • Perimeter BMPs requiring frequent maintenance.
    • Locations vulnerable to soil erosion or inspector concerns.
    • Environmentally sensitive areas adjacent to the project site.
  • Provide mentorship and hands-on-training to Certified Inspectors, ensuring the field teams understand compliance expectations.
    • Utilize Sunscreen software to review inspection reports and follow up on required corrective actions are uploaded.
  • Write SWPPPs, revegetation plans, reports, and other necessary documents for the projects.
  • Complete additional environmental tasks as assigned.

Minimum Skills or Experience Requirements

  • Ability to travel 50-75% of the time during the week to Utility Scale Solar Projects throughout the U.S.
  • Degree or equivalent experience in Civil/Environmental Engineering or Construction Management.
  • Expertise in Vegetation Management, Wetlands Delineation, Soil Science, and Native Revegetation is preferred.
  • Must hold a recognized Stormwater Pollution Prevention Certification or ability to obtain upon , such as:
    • Certified Professional in Erosion and Sediment Control (CPESC)
    • Certified Erosion, Sediment, and Stormwater Inspector (CESSWI)
    • Certified Inspector of Sediment and Erosion Control (CISEC)
    • Qualified Compliance Inspector of Stormwater (QCIS), or equivalent
  • Strong knowledge of federal and state regulatory processes, construction stormwater programs, and soil grading practices.
  • Ability to interpret civil plans and specifications and effectively problem solve in the field.
  • Comfortable working diverse construction environments with teams from varied backgrounds.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office, Outlook, Teams, and ability to learn Workday and Sunscreen software. Experience working with a diverse workforce typically found on a construction site.
  • Strong sense of urgency, problem-solving skills, and effective communication abilities.
  • Ability to attend remote and in-person meetings for multiple projects as necessary.

Work Environment and Physical Demands

  • Occasional climbing and carrying, proximity to moving mechanical parts, working in high exposed places.
  • Must be able to tolerate occasional exposure to dust, dirt, pollen, heavy equipment exhausts, and other airborne particulates on construction sites.
  • Must be able to tolerate inclement weather and temperatures variations.
  • The noise intensity level is medium to high.
  • Must possess sufficient mobility with or without assistive devices to access all natural features, structures, and improvements on solar sites subject to inspection for compliance with state specific stormwater permitting requirements and SWPPP Erosion and Sediment Control Plans.
  • Visual acuity with or without corrective lenses to visually inspect construction sites for evidence of soil erosion and sedimentation in discharge water.
  • Must have sufficient auditory acuity with or without audiological appliances to hear warning sounds signaling movement of vehicles and equipment on construction sites.
  • Must be able to descend to and ascend from ground level to inspect soil and hydrogeological site features.
